When ethyl bromide is treated with alcoholic potassium hydroxide, ethene (C2H4) is produced. C2H5Br + KOH (alcoholic) → C2H4 + KBr + H2O It is an elimination reaction, which is more specifically known as dehydrohalogenation. WebIt is usually prepared by the addition of hydrogen bromide to ethene : H 2 C=CH 2 + HBr → H 3 C-CH 2 Br Bromoethane is inexpensive and would rarely be prepared in the laboratory.
